Taming the Hacker Storm

An Interactive Session with Roger Grimes from KnowBe4

We’re excited to welcome Roger Grimes, renowned cybersecurity expert and Data-Driven Defense Evangelist at KnowBe4, as our guest speaker. Roger brings over 30 years of computer security expertise, having worked at industry leaders including Microsoft, McAfee, and Foundstone. As an award-winning author of 10 books and over 1,000 magazine articles, and weekly security columnist for InfoWorld and CSO magazines since 2005, Roger is recognized as one of the industry’s most respected voices.
